CVE-2026-80117
Last modified
CVE-2026-80117 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.1/10 on the CVSS scale. PassMark PerformanceTest before 11.1 build 1012, BurnInTest before 11.1 build 1000, and OSForensics before 11.1 build 1016 contain a privilege escalation vulnerability in DirectIo64.sys that allows local users to issue arbitrary IN and OUT instructions to any x86 I/O port due to missing allowlist or port validation on exposed IOCTLs. Attackers can obtain a device handle and write to sensitive ports including the PS/2 controller port, CPU reset ports, CMOS configuration ports, and interrupt controller ports to cause an immediate system reset or other hardware-level manipulation from a standard user account.. EPSS estimates a 0.11%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.

Affected Software
Source: CNA advisory (CVE.org). NVD analysis pending.
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| PassMark Software | PerformanceTest | < 11.1 build 1012 |
| PassMark Software | BurnInTest | < 11.1 build 1000 |
| PassMark Software | OSForensics | < 11.1 build 1016 |
